graphql-transformer-core
Version:
A framework to transform from GraphQL SDL to AWS cloudFormation.
17 lines • 1.59 kB
TypeScript
import './polyfills/Object.assign';
import { DeploymentResources } from './DeploymentResources';
import { TransformerContext, MappingParameters } from './TransformerContext';
import { Transformer } from './Transformer';
import { ITransformer } from './ITransformer';
import { GraphQLTransform } from './GraphQLTransform';
import { collectDirectiveNames, collectDirectivesByType, collectDirectivesByTypeNames } from './collectDirectives';
import { stripDirectives } from './stripDirectives';
import { buildProject as buildAPIProject, uploadDeployment as uploadAPIProject, migrateAPIProject, revertAPIMigration, CLOUDFORMATION_FILE_NAME, PARAMETERS_FILE_NAME } from './util/amplifyUtils';
import { readSchema as readProjectSchema, loadProject as readProjectConfiguration, loadConfig as readTransformerConfiguration, writeConfig as writeTransformerConfiguration } from './util/transformConfig';
export * from './errors';
export * from './util';
export { getTableNameForModel } from './tableNameMap';
export declare function getAppSyncServiceExtraDirectives(): string;
export { FeatureFlagProvider } from './FeatureFlags';
export { GraphQLTransform, TransformerContext, MappingParameters, Transformer, ITransformer, collectDirectiveNames, collectDirectivesByType, collectDirectivesByTypeNames, stripDirectives, buildAPIProject, migrateAPIProject, uploadAPIProject, readProjectSchema, readProjectConfiguration, readTransformerConfiguration, writeTransformerConfiguration, revertAPIMigration, DeploymentResources, CLOUDFORMATION_FILE_NAME, PARAMETERS_FILE_NAME, };
//# sourceMappingURL=index.d.ts.map